Tinubu/Shettima Ticket: Nigerians Lash Out At Babachir Lawal Over Comments On Channels Television

Nigerians have reacted negatively to the comments of a former Secretary to the Government of the Federation (SGF), Mr. Babachir Lawal during an interview on Channel Television’s Politics Today anchored by Seun Okinbaloye, where he condemned the fielding of Asiwaju Bola Tinubu and Kashim Shettima; two Muslims as the presidential and vice presidential candidates of the ruling All Progressives Congress (APC) respectively.
Lawal had said that the north would only support a political party that is capable of winning, adding that Peter Obi and Datti Baba Ahmed of the Labour Party is a good pair.
The former SFG said that Muslims dominate many appointments in the north, saying that out of the 27 universities in the north only five have had Christian Vice Chancellors.
He gave instances of Ahmadu Bello University and the University of Maiduguri, which he said have never had a Christian Vice Chancellor since they were established.

Beauty Meets Glamour as Olaide Ogunyemi Opens New Studio in Mushin

Popular Nollywood actress and professional makeup artiste, Olaide Ogunyemi Oluwayemisi aka Damilola, has expanded her footprint in the beauty industry with the grand opening of her new makeup studio in Lagos.

The talented thespian, who is also the Chief Executive Officer of @Dobc_makeovers_andmore, officially unveiled the ultra-modern beauty space last Thursday, April 2, 2026, in a colourful ceremony filled with glamour, fashion, and pageantry.

Strategically located at 101 Palm Avenue, right beside FitPlus and Sparklight Hospital in Mushin area of Lagos, the new studio is designed to offer top-notch beauty services, reflecting Ogunyemi’s commitment to excellence and professionalism in the ever-growing makeup industry.

The opening ceremony attracted friends, colleagues from the Nollywood industry, beauty enthusiasts, and well-wishers who came out in large numbers to celebrate the entrepreneur’s latest milestone. Guests were treated to a vibrant atmosphere that showcased creativity, style, and the evolving standards of the beauty business in Lagos.

Speaking at the event, Ogunyemi expressed her excitement and gratitude, noting that the new studio represents years of hard work, dedication, and passion for her craft. She reaffirmed her commitment to delivering premium beauty services while empowering aspiring makeup artistes.

The launch of the studio further cements her reputation as a dynamic force, successfully blending her career in Nollywood with a thriving beauty brand.

With this latest development, Olaide Damilola Ogunyemi continues to inspire many young entrepreneurs, proving that talent, consistency, and vision remain key drivers of success in Nigeria’s creative and business landscape.
